Jon Lisbin of Point It acknowledged a 'dark side' to domaining. He mentioned click fraud, cyber- and typo-squatting, and domain kiting or tasting as problems. Sean Moriarty of Yahoo Search Marketing said parked domains have been evolving, and becoming full-fledged Internet sites.
